About this property

Hotel San Francesco Al Monte

Hotel San Francesco Al Monte features a rooftop terrace and puts you within a 5-minute walk of Spaccanapoli. The seasonal outdoor pool is a great spot to take a dip, and guests can grab a bite to eat at La Terrazza dei Barbanti, one of 2 restaurants, which serves Italian cuisine and is open for breakfast, lunch, and dinner. Other highlights include a poolside bar, a snack bar/deli, and a garden. Fellow travelers love the helpful staff. Public transportation is just a short walk: Toledo Station is 7 minutes and Dante Station is 11 minutes.

Special features

Dining

La Terrazza dei Barbanti - Overlooking the ocean, this restaurant specializes in Italian cuisine and serves breakfast, lunch, and dinner. Guests can enjoy drinks at the bar.
Il Vigneto - This bistro is located by the pool and specializes in local cuisine. Guests can enjoy alfresco dining (weather permitting). Open select days.
